Re: Update stuck on 99.99%

Make sure swtor.exe and launcher.exe are in your anti-virus / firewall safe list.

After that if its still not working one weird thing that someone had happen was that after they unistalled swtor, they would reinstall but the icon on their windows screen was the old icon from before it was uninstalled. Once you have the launcher installed, remove any old icons first then go into the swtor directory and place the launcher.exe icon back on your screen and run that from there.

If it still won't patch,

1. Run the launcher and log in.
2. Open the task manager on your computer (shortcut is Ctrl+Shift+Esc).
3. Select the Processes tab. On Windows 7, sort by image name and look for any starting with "br", they should be listed as belonging to Bitraider in the description column. In Windows 8.1, scroll down to the Background Processes and look for any Bitraider listings. Right click and end them. Don't worry if they come back.
4. Select the Services tab. In Windows 7, click on the button in the lower right corner that says Services. In 8.1, click the link at the bottom that says Open Services.
5. In the Services window, sort the list by the Name column, and look for BitRaider Mini-Support Service. Right click on it and select properties.
6. On the General tab, about halfway down, there should be a dropdown menu that says Startup type. Make sure it is set to "Automatic". Hit Apply the OK.
7. Close the Services window, the task manager, and the game launcher. Then restart the entire computer.
8. When computer has restarted, run the launcher and log in. The download process should now start properly.


If that doesn't work, you can also try running a repair:

Non-Streaming launcher - Log into the launcher but don't click Play. Check for small letters "ST" in the bottom left corner. If this is NOT present, click the cog icon and then run the repair option.

Streaming launcher - If the letters "ST" is present, close the launcher, right mouse click on the game shortcut, select open file location and delete the BitRaider folder. Then start the launcher.

Worse case scenario switch to the non streaming launcher:

NOTE this is a complete download of the game again

right mouse click on game shortcut and select open file location
open the launcher.settings file in notepad and locate the below line and edit to the below

, "PatchingMode": "{ \"swtor\": \"SSN\" }"
, "bitraider_disable": true

SAVE the changes.

Delete the BitRaider, Movie and Asset folders then start the launcher.

Hope one of these options works for you.
